COLUMBUS, OHIO - The Columbus Blue Jackets have placed goaltender Sergei Bobrovsky on Injured Reserve and added goaltender Anton Forsberg to the roster on emergency recall from the American Hockey League’s Springfield Falcons, club General Manager Jarmo Kekalainen announced today.
Bobrovsky suffered a fractured finger when he was struck by a puck in practice on Monday and is expected to miss one to two weeks. He is 4-4-0 with a 2.81 goals-against average and .908 save percentage in eight games this season. The 2013 Vezina Trophy winner has appeared in 187 career NHL games with the Blue Jackets and Philadelphia Flyers, going 99-58-21 with a 2.47 goals-against average, .918 save percentage and nine shutouts. The 26-year-old native of Novokuznetsk, Russia went 32-20-5 with a 2.38 goals-against average, .923 save percentage and five shutouts in 2013-14.
